About Kevin Swingdoff at a glance

Kevin Swingdoff is a Member based in Eugene, Oregon, practicing at Shlesinger & deVilleneuve Attorneys, P.C.. They have 37+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1989. Their practice focuses on chapter 7, chapter 13, and bankruptcy. Admitted to practice in Oregon (1989). Educated at University of Idaho (J.D., 1988) and University of North Dakota B.A. Political Science (—). Serands clients in Eugene, OR and the surrounding metropolitan area.

Jurisdictional Context

Why local counsel matters in Oregon

Practicing law in Oregon. Legal matters in Oregon are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Eugene are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Oregon state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Oregon br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Oregon cour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
